Second Annual Robotics Alley Conference and Expo to be Held in November 2012

ReconRobotics and the Minnesota High Tech Association (MHTA) have jointly declared the hosting of the second annual Robotics AlleyTM Expo and Conference on November 15 at the Westin Edina Galleria Hotel.

The event will be graced by 400 leaders in robotics research, design, government and policy, business development, law, and investment banking who will share their views in the explosive, global development of robotics and autonomous systems. Participants will benefit from the demonstration on the optimization of robotics technology to enhance productivity and promote job expansion.

The conference will feature keynote presentations from five internationally renowned speakers, which include:

  • What Happens When Robots Take Over Our World? by Daniel Wilson.
  • Do Military Robots Save Lives? by Lt. General Rick Lynch, U.S. Army (Ret.).
  • Robot and Human Interaction – Entertaining or Creepy? by Heather Knight, Ph.D., who will also present a stand-up comedy performance by an amazingly engaging robot.
  • What is the U.S. National Robotics Initiative? by Dr. Richard Voyles, who will explain the U.S. National Robotics Initiative and its focus on expediting the development of autonomous systems and motivate the adoption of robots that operate in sync with humans.
  • How has South Korea Emerged as a World Leader in Robotics? by Dr. Chul Hue Park, who will describe the history of robotics leadership in South Korea and the expanding global marketplace for their robotics technologies.

Presentations on technology and research, business and finance, and policy and ethics will be delivered by a dozen of other robotics industry experts from varied disciplines like international trade, law, medicine, government, and unmanned aerial systems.

Attendees can also visit Robotics Alley Expo that will include interactive exhibits of robotics initiatives from around 20 companies and organizations.
